Can Golden Retrievers Eat Pineapple?

by YF T

Pineapple is a delicious and nutritious fruit that is enjoyed by humans and dogs alike. However, there are some things to keep in mind when feeding pineapple to your Golden Retriever.

Is Pineapple Safe for Dogs?

Yes, pineapple is safe for dogs to eat in moderation. It is a good source of vitamins C and A, as well as potassium and fiber. Pineapple can also help to boost your dog‘s immune system and improve their digestion.

How Much Pineapple Can I Feed My Dog?

As with any new food, it is important to introduce pineapple to your dog slowly and in small amounts. Start by giving your dog a few small pieces of pineapple and see how they react. If they do not have any adverse reactions, you can gradually increase the amount of pineapple you give them.

What Parts of the Pineapple Can My Dog Eat?

Your dog can eat the flesh of the pineapple, but the rind, core, and crown should be avoided. The rind and core can be a choking hazard, and the crown contains small, sharp spines that can damage your dog’s mouth.

How Should I Feed Pineapple to My Dog?

Pineapple can be fed to your dog fresh, frozen, or canned. If you choose to feed your dog canned pineapple, be sure to choose a variety that does not contain added sugar. You can also puree pineapple and add it to your dog’s food.

Here are some of the health benefits of pineapple for dogs:

Boosts the immune system: Pineapple is a good source of vitamin C, which is an important nutrient for the immune system. Vitamin C helps to protect the body against infection and disease.

Improves digestion: Pineapple contains enzymes that can help to break down food and improve digestion. This can be helpful for dogs with digestive problems such as constipation or diarrhea.

Aids in weight loss: Pineapple is a low-calorie food that is high in fiber. This makes it a good choice for dogs who are trying to lose weight or maintain a healthy weight.

Reduces inflammation: Pineapple contains antioxidants that can help to reduce inflammation in the body. This can be helpful for dogs with conditions such as arthritis or inflammatory bowel disease.

Here are some tips for feeding pineapple to your dog:

Start with small amounts: Introduce pineapple to your dog slowly and in small amounts. This will help to prevent any stomach upset.

Choose fresh or frozen pineapple: Canned pineapple often contains added sugar, which can be harmful for dogs.

Remove the rind, core, and crown: The rind, core, and crown of the pineapple can be a choking hazard or cause damage to your dog’s mouth.

Puree pineapple and add it to your dog’s food: This is a great way to add extra nutrients to your dog’s diet.

If you have any concerns about feeding pineapple to your dog, be sure to talk to your veterinarian.
